The Misericordia University softball team swept Susquehanna, 12-3 and 10-1, Wednesday.
Mackenzie Fizer had three hits and four RBI in the opener and Casey Funesti had three hits and drove in two runs while Gabby Cruz struck out eight to earn the win.
Emmalee Mowery had three hits and drove in three runs in the nightcap and Sammie Gallick had three RBI.
Jennifer Milisits worked four innings to earn the win.
Misericordia early in the opener with a 10-run first inning. Bridget Doherty walked to start the game and stole second. Kiersten Tinio reached on an infield single and Fizer knocked in the first run with a single up the middle.
Funesti singled up the middle to score another run and Gianna Foreman smacked a double to left center to score one more. Mowery singled to right field to plate another runner and an error that allowed Stephanie Barone to reach base safely saw two more runners cross home plate.
Fizer singled in a run and a throwing error allowed her and another runner to score to give MU a 10-0 lead.
The Cougars added a pair of runs in the third on Funesti's RBI-double and a sacrifice fly by Foreman.
The Cougars struck first in game two with three runs in the top of the second. Gianna Russo walked to start the inning and stole second. After Alicia Moran walked and Mowery singled to load the bases,  Gallick crushed a double to center field to clear the bases to give the Cougars a 3-0 lead.
Susquehanna scored one in the bottom half of the inning, but MU responded in the third inning. Fizer walked and moved to second on a Funesti single. Russo walked to load the bases and Mowery lined a single up the middle that scored two to extend MU's lead to 5-1.
The Cougars continued to add on to the lead in the fourth inning. Barone and Fizer started the inning with back-to-back walks and both advanced on a wild pitch. Funesti hit an RBI groundout and Russo  singled to center field to give the Cougars a 7-1 lead.
MU added three more runs in the sixth inning. Funesti and Russo led off with back-to-back singles to right field and both advanced on a fielder's choice. Doherty lined a triple to left field that scored both runners and she came home on a Mowery double.
Juleigh Bowmaster worked two scoreless innings in relief.
